Ingredients

  • 3 pounds parsnips, peeled and cut into 1/2-inch pieces
  • ¼ pound butter, melted
  • ¼ cup sherry
  • ¼ cup heavy whipping cream
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on white sugar
  • ¼ cup bread crumbs, or to taste
  • 2 tablespoons butter, cut into small pieces, or more to taste

Information

  • Prep Time: 15 mins
  • Cook Time: 45 mins
  • Total Time: 1 hr
  • Servings: 6
  • Yield: 6 servings

  • Place parsnips into a large pot and cover with water; b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er until tender, 20 to 30 minutes. Drain and cool slightly.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• Beat parsnips, melted butter, sherry, heavy whipping cream, salt, and white sugar together in a bowl until smooth. Spoon into a baking dish and top with bread crumbs; dot with butter pieces.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until golden, 25 to 30 minutes.
